The Pella Rolscreen Foundation, the nonprofit foundation of Pella Corporation, has awarded $14,500 in grants to four organizations serving Carroll and surrounding communities. The funding reflects the Foundation’s commitment to supporting programs and services that strengthen the communities where Pella team members live and work.

The latest grants support projects that expand access to childcare, strengthen emergency response capabilities and provide resources for children and families across the Carroll area:

  • $10,000 to the Paton-Churdan Early Learning Center to support construction of a new facility that will expand access to child care, reduce waitlists and serve more families in the surrounding rural communities.
  • $1,500 to the Carroll County Fire Department to purchase thermal imaging cameras that enhance firefighters’ emergency response capabilities.
  • $1,500 to Carroll County Ambulance to purchase MedVault systems that securely store medications on ambulances for emergency responders.
  • $1,500 to the Family Resource Center in recognition of Mental Health Awareness Month. The grant will support the purchase of parenting curriculum for classes designed to strengthen family relationships, encourage positive home environments and support the overall well-being of children and families.
